Rob Zombie Named Ozzfest Main Stage Replacement


Rob Zombie is moving from his Ozzfest second stage headlining slot to take over the
main stage slot vacated by the Chris Cornell-Rage Against The Machine un-named group. However, Zombie says he will still perform a "stripped down show," according to Ozzfest's website.

He recently explained his decision to the Los Angeles Times: "As much as I love
the big show and all the production, it becomes this huge thing of its own. Sometimes the show is so huge everything else gets lost…I haven't done anything like [this] in 12 years or something."

Replacing Zombie on the second stage is Down, the New Orleans-based super group fronted by Pantera's Philip Anselmo and also featuring members of Corrosion of Conformity, EYEHATEGOD and Crowbar.
